Course Structure

This is a free no cost, high quality training theory and practical driving training programme of up to 16 weeks. On successfully completing the programme, you will be guaranteed an interview with a local employer who are seeking class 1 or C+E class licence holders.

Assessment & Feedback

Once you have undertaken a medical with us, you will learn the theory side of driving a commercial vehicle, before embarking a week of practical driver training based in your locality.

Following successfully completing the driver training, you will undertake your class 1 driving test. We will then get you ready for your interview with your future employer through developing your employability skills.

Finally, we will arrange your interviews with employers in your local area.

There is one internal exam.

FAQs

  • Do I need a job to join the Skills Bootcamp?

No, we will help you find a driving job if you successfully complete the programme.

  • I already have a potential job opportunity if I successfully pass the course, will this be OK?

This is fine. In fact we welcome this as successful completion of the programme will ensure your success in securing a job.

  • If I enrol on the programme will this affect my benefits?

No your benefits will continue throughout the programme. Please confirm this with your job coach.

  • Is the programme full time five day attendance?

In the very first weeks you’re expected to attend three to five days which will provide you with the key parts of the programme. Thereafter you will be required to attend the college on fewer occasions.

  • What will I be doing on the programme?

You will attend the college to learn some elements of theory along with some basic employability building skills. You will also be able to work remotely/online in completing your theory work.

  • Do I need a valid driving license to come on programme?

Yes, a car license is required to join the programme (Cat B)

  • Do I need a ‘clean’ driving license?

We will accept up to six points on a car license for the programme.

  • When in college, what time will the programme start?

Typically we start the sessions around 9am.

  • Is there parking at the college?

Students are expected to arrange their own parking. There are a number of car parking facilities around and near the college.

  • What type of vehicles will I be able to drive, if I successfully pass this course?

You’ll be able to drive Class 1 vehicles

  • Will I be undertaking practical driver training with/through the college?

Yes, the practical driver training is a key future of the programme. This will take place over five days (including test).

  • If I fail my test will there be an opportunity to take a retest?

Yes, one re-test is included within the Skills Bootcamp programme. We will organise this and it will take place soon after taking the initial test.

  • If I have already gained Modules 1a,1b,2 or Mod 4 can I still join the programme?

Yes, that is absolutely fine.
